Transaction 42e9828ca2b0558a9d2f727782ff989ecd7d2b8878932005051c6adfce8a22fd

1 Input
2 Outputs
  • 42e9828ca2b0558a9d2f727782ff989ecd7d2b8878932005051c6adfce8a22fd:0
  • value  24564593
    address  1LrYL61cC4nwnXvp8EGqKoYeu1qVmxHpFK
  • 42e9828ca2b0558a9d2f727782ff989ecd7d2b8878932005051c6adfce8a22fd:1
  • value  17771344
    address  112yFvhFHFGyWVor4oRS6mTadRDStieTWR